Renting Terms
Q: Banker's Draft
A: This is a guaranteed payment of funds.

Q: Contract
A: A legal document between two parties confirming an agreement.

Q: Credit checks
A: Checks done when you try to borrow money or purchase something on hire purchase. They are basically checks to show that you are not a high credit risk. For example, that you have not defaulted on credit card payments and do not owe money to other financial institutions.

Q: Fixtures and fittings
A: All items within your home, from houses rent stoke poges to light fittings.

Q: Inventory
A: This is a list of household items present in the property when you move in. It is possible to have an inventory prepared for your property, with a Schedule of Condition by an independent inventory clerk. This must be checked carefully!

Accommodation Checklist
  • Budget
    How much can you really afford to spend per month? There's no point looking at places you can't afford because the chances are you'll see one you really like. Set yourself a concrete upper limit and stick to it.
  • Type of property
    What kind of property are you looking for and what features do you need? For example, a washing machine will save time, money and hassle and make life much easier than going to the launderette. It's worth thinking about these things before you look at places. Does it have central heating (some don't, you'd be surprised how many), does it have a bath/shower/both? Make a list of the things you definitely need a property to have then add another list of things you'd like in an ideal world but aren't essential.
  • Location
    This applies both to the area you'd like to live in and to the location of the property within that area.
  • Transport/parking
    How easy is it for you to get to where you need to be every day and which forms of transport are available to you. If you have a car, is there somewhere you can park it at or near the property.
  • Shopping
    Is there a supermarket near enough to get to regularly and are there local convenience stores you can pop out to (and, if so, how late are they open)?
  • Noise
    If the property is on a busy road, could you have your windows open in summer without having your television/stereo/witty conversation drowned out? Is your sleep likely to be disturbed by the noise from the pub/club/kebab shop/taxi rank next door?
  • Leisure
    You won't always want to go into town for a pint or to see a film (especially if you live further out) so it's worth knowing if there are pubs and restaurants or a cinema or video shop in the area.
  • Amenities and services
    Check who pays for the water and council tax as they can have a marked affect on your budget. If you're renting a room in a shared house are heating and electricity bills included or are you expected to pay for them yourself? Also, is there a phone line installed? If the gas and electricity are on key meters, make sure there's somewhere local to get them topped up as the last thing you need is your power supply cutting out in the middle of the night with no way of getting more until the next day.
